An Effective Dual-Wavelength Fluorescent Sensor for ClO− Detection
A novel dual-wavelength fluorescent probe targeting hypochlorite was successfully designed and synthesized, with its molecular structure unambiguously characterized by 1H, 13C NMR spectroscopy and high-resolution mass spectrometry. This “off-on” type sensor demonstrates a distinctive dual-emission response at 494 and 599 nm upon hypochlorite activation. The proposed response mechanism, involving hypochlorite-induced specific structural modulation, not only achieves remarkable target specificity but also effectively suppresses background interference through its ratiometric detection modality. Importantly, both emission channels exhibit excellent linear correlations (R2 > 0.995) with hypochlorite concentrations in the biologically relevant range of 50–180 μM, demonstrating its potential for quantitative analysis in complex matrices.

Russian Journal of General Chemistry is a journal that covers many problems that are of general interest to the whole community of chemists. The journal is the successor to Russia’s first chemical journal, Zhurnal Russkogo Khimicheskogo Obshchestva (Journal of the Russian Chemical Society ) founded in 1869 to cover all aspects of chemistry. Now the journal is focused on the interdisciplinary areas of chemistry (organometallics, organometalloids, organoinorganic complexes, mechanochemistry, nanochemistry, etc.), new achievements and long-term results in the field. The journal publishes reviews, current scientific papers, letters to the editor, and discussion papers.
